Output ee84dedbb32f0161570f12ea5f3ada69ed08be4458f07c523bc7e55313df4ecd:67

value
20315944
script pubkey
OP_0 OP_PUSHBYTES_20 cddbb14ad5c5a8121425a8ef09f071c70c4ac6a1
address
bc1qehdmzjk4ck5py9p94rhsnur3cuxy434pncs9vz
transaction
ee84dedbb32f0161570f12ea5f3ada69ed08be4458f07c523bc7e55313df4ecd
confirmations
218737
spent
true